Как мне смонтировать подкаталог на жесткий диск в Linux?
13
Предположим, у меня есть два жестких диска (A, B) и следующие каталоги:
/ Вар / WWW
/ Вар / WWW / загрузки
В настоящее время, если я загружу файл в / var / www ИЛИ / var / www / upload; он будет сохранен на диске A.
Как сделать так, чтобы папка / var / www / upload указывала на диск B. Поэтому, если я загружу файл в / var / www / upload, он будет сохранен на диске B, но при загрузке файла в / var / www, он будет сохранен на диске A.
Этот ответ предполагает, что диск a не является корневым. если A является корневым диском, вам нужно только создать пустой каталог (/ var / www / upload), а затем создать запись fstab для диска b в приведенном выше примере.
это будет работать, но я думаю, что добавление его в fstab будет лучшим решением, потому что оно перемонтируется при загрузке машины, в отличие от вашего примера.
/etc/fstab
:/path/orig /new/path/mount bind defaults 0 0
/dev/diskB /ver/www/upload
→ver
→var
установлен жесткий диск B? Если это,
В противном случае
источник